If you look at her terms and conditions they seem to be modelling themselves on Ryanair with charges here, there and everywhere.

Getting stroppy about guests taking alcohol back to their room is unheard of by me. I have never stopped in a place that objected to it,.
BIB That horrible man at the scottish castle (can't remember his name but everyone else will ) had it in his rules as well and he mentioned it on screen. His view was that as he provided a bar, customers should use it.
Its not that unusual - as The Richwood themselves point out you wouldn't expect to take your own booze to the pub
It may also be a licensing issue - most YHAs now serve alcohol but this means they now have to ban bring your own as they are then liable if people drunkenly injure themselves or others on the premises even if its on their own hooch.
